Amid the Tirupati laddu controversy,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ister Chandrababu Naidu has announced that a cleansing drive across all state temples would be taken soon.

Speaking to the media at the Telugu Desam Party (TDP) central office on Saturday (21 September), Naidu emphasised the state government's commitment to respecting religious sentiments, vowing to take appropriate actions after consulting religious leaders.

Naidu informed that discussed are ongoing regarding the necessary steps and their implementation concerning the Tirumala issue.

“A decision will be made soon after consultations with Jeer Swamy, Kanchi Swamy, and other religious leaders in response to the Tirupati laddoo controversy,” said the Andhra Pradesh Chief Minister, India Today reported.


“How is it possible to get a kg of cow ghee at Rs 320”, he asked.

He added that one should be very careful while taking any kind of decisions with regard to the world famous sacred pilgrim centre of Tirumala.

The controversy centres around the quality of the ghee used in the prasadam, which sparked the debate over animal fat being present in the Tirupati laddus.
